Runbook E-32 for Edge in Miami (MIA). Marker xserv-e-06c3c69f9967. This page covers cache for LATAM operators, not a worldwide average.

Edge: How XServ runs it day to day

Probes for Edge (e-02) leave Santiago every 15s toward Bogotá. XServ pages the named owner if loss or RTT crosses the letter budget. A probe never shares a queue with bulk transfers, so a saturated WAN does not hide a dead PoP.

Edge: What operators should measure

Policy for Edge is versioned as e-03. Operators measure error rate, p95 from Bogotá, and time-to-rollback — not a worldwide average. Changes land in Bogotá first, then Miami, with a hold if either region regresses.

Edge: Failure modes we actually see

Capacity notes for e-04 assume rainy-season power in Miami and festival peaks toward São Paulo. The failure we actually see is a single uplink, not a cartoon partition of the whole continent. Spare ports and a second provider sit on the same runbook.

Edge design E-01

Design for Edge on letter E starts in São Paulo (GRU). Runbook e-01 keeps a single owner, a written rollback, and a traffic split that can be reversed without a global freeze. Neighbors in Santiago only take overflow after the local pool fails a health window.

Is transit the default path?
No. Peering in Miami is default; transit to São Paulo is overflow and is billed that way.
Does Edge on letter E share fate with other letters?
The control plane is shared. Data-plane queues for Edge stay isolated, so incident e-01 cannot drain neighbor letters.
